Sec. 284h. General management plan; preparation and revision; 
        submittal to Congressional committees
        
    A general management plan for the park shall be prepared and 
periodically revised in a timely manner in accordance with the 
provisions of section 1a-7(b) of this title. Such plan shall be 
submitted to the Committee on Natural Resources of the United States 
House of Representatives and the Committee on Energy and Natural 
Resources of the United States Senate no later than January 1, 1984, and 
such revisions shall be submitted to such committees of the Congress in 
a timely manner.

(Pub. L. 89-671, Sec. 9, as added Pub. L. 97-310, Oct. 14, 1982, 96 
Stat. 1457; amended Pub. L. 103-437, Sec. 6(d)(8), Nov. 2, 1994, 108 
Stat. 4583.)


                               Amendments

    1994--Pub. L. 103-437 substituted ``Natural Resources'' for 
``Interior and Insular Affairs'' after ``Committee on''.

                         Change of Name

    Committee on Natural Resources of House of Representatives treated 
as referring to Committee on Resources of House of Representatives by 
section 1(a) of Pub. L. 104-14, set out as a note preceding section 21 
of Title 2, The Congress.
